As someone whose data we process, you have important rights. Here's what they mean in practice:
You can ask us what personal information we hold about you. We'll provide a clear summary of your data within 30 days.
If any of your information is incorrect or outdated, you can ask us to fix it. We want your data to be accurate.
You can request that we delete your personal data. We'll do this unless we have a legal obligation to keep it (for example, invoices for tax purposes or data required for ongoing service agreements).
You can ask us to temporarily stop processing your data while we resolve a dispute or verify information.
You can request a copy of your data in a machine-readable format (like JSON or CSV) so you can take it elsewhere.
You can object to us processing your data for certain purposes. For example, if you no longer want to receive emails about our services, you can opt out at any time.
If you've given us consent to process your data (like for marketing communications), you can withdraw it at any time. Withdrawing consent doesn't affect the lawfulness of processing that happened before.
